O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

General-duty citation text
Section 5(a)(1) of the Occupational Safety and Health Act of 1970: the employer did not furnish employment and a place of employment which were free from recognized hazards that were causing or likely to cause death or serious physical harm to employees in that employees were exposed to a striking/crushing hazard from suspended steel beams overhead: a) West end of building sections "A" & "B" an American crane was using a rigging to "Christmas Tree" seven (7) 600 pound, 25 feet long steel beams from the ground to the building structure. On the structure, employees were unhooking a lower beam from the choker while six (6) others were overhead spinning uncontrolled and held only by the friction of the choker subjecting them to a suspended load hazard. Tag lines were no in use on material, on or about May 9, 1991. Among other methods, are feasible and acceptable abatement method to correct this hazard is to move the steel closer to the building for lifting one beam at a time and lessen the need for booming up and down, and suspending a load overhead while employees are connecting and disconnecting rigging from the material.
